SubscriptionDelegate

protocol SubscriptionDelegate : NSObjectProtocol

Subscriptionイベントデリゲート

  • RoomSubscriptionの接続状態が変化した後にコールされるイベント

    Declaration

    Swift

    optional func subscription(_ subscription: Subscription, connectionStateDidChange connectionState: ConnectionState)

    Parameters

    subscription

    Subscription

    connectionState

    接続状態

  • RoomSubscriptionにRemoteStreamが追加された時にコールされるイベント

    SKWLocalPerson.subscribePublicationWithPublicationID(publicationId:options:completion:)の返り値のSubscriptionについては既にRemoteStreamが入っているため、delegateを設定してもコールされません。

    Declaration

    Swift

    optional func subscription(_ subscription: Subscription, didAttach stream: RemoteStream)

    Parameters

    subscription

    Subscription

    stream

    RemoteStream